Why You Need an Asbestos Attorney Lawyer

A mesothelioma lawyer can help asbestos victims receive financial compensation. Asbestos victims should seek legal assistance through national firms that specialize asbestos cases.

A reputable mesothelioma lawyer will provide a free case assessment to determine whether you qualify for compensation. In addition, the top mesothelioma lawyers work on a contingent basis. This arrangement allows for the highest compensation for clients.

1. Experience

If you or someone you love has mesothelioma, asbestosis, or another disease that is related to asbestos it is crucial to find an experienced lawyer to help you recover compensation. Asbestos-related sufferers can sue companies who exposed them to asbestos. This will help them recover their financial losses.

Asbestos victims have limited time to file a claim or face the possibility of being barred from taking legal action. A skilled New York asbestos attorney can assist you in filing your claim within the legal deadlines and ensure that all relevant laws are followed.

Mesothelioma lawyers have expertise in the complex rules and regulations that surround asbestos litigation. They have the necessary skills to gather evidence and make a compelling case before judges and juries. A top lawyer will have a proven track record of helping clients receive the full and fair compensation they deserve for their losses.

New York is home to many of the top mesothelioma lawyers in the country, including Weitz & Luxenberg Cooney & Conway and Simmons Hanly Conroy. They have a team of lawyers and paralegals who can assist you file an asbestos lawsuit in the state that is most likely to succeed.

Asbestos litigation has national reach and the majority of large mesothelioma firms have an international reach. It is important to find an asbestos lawyer with a local presence and can meet with you in person, if at all possible. Local offices can help you feel more at ease when discussing your case. They can also help you with the process because they eliminate some of the stress that comes from traveling.

If you're interviewing candidates, ask them about their experience in asbestos litigation. You should also ask about the firm's approach to each case and the way they plan to defend you. Make sure you know who will handle your case (non-lawyer case managers are usually employed by larger firms), and how long it will take them to respond to your emails or phone calls.

A mesothelioma settlement or verdict can cover medical bills loss of income home care, travel expenses, funeral and burial expenses, loss of quality of life, and other expenses. Many victims receive compensation worth millions.

2. Reputation

If you want the best outcome for your mesothelioma lawsuit you should choose a law firm with years of experience and a national presence. These asbestos firms are familiar with the various laws of the states and asbestos litigation. This streamlined process can save you time and stress as you pursue compensation. It also lets you focus on your family and medical treatment, rather than spending time trying to navigate the legal system.

Mesothelioma attorneys with a strong reputation have a proven track record of obtaining compensation for families of victims. They have a wealth of resources, including access to industry records and historical data. They have the experience and knowledge to identify asbestos companies accountable and make an action in the form of a trust fund or lawsuit. These lawyers are driven for justice and a desire to hold asbestos manufacturers accountable for their blunders. For example, the renowned asbestos lawyer Joseph D. Satterley has personal connections to the disease because of his grandfather's diagnosis of mesothelioma. He has won several multimillion-dollar verdicts in mesothelioma lawsuits, including the first verdict by a jury ever against Colgate-Palmolive for its popular Cashmere Bouquet Talcum Powder.

The right mesothelioma attorney will be competent to explain the various options for financial compensation, like filing a lawsuit against mesothelioma or trust fund claims, as well as VA benefits. They can provide the various options for financial compensation, such as filing mesothelioma lawsuits and trust fund claims and VA benefits. They will also know how to file any claims prior to the statutes of limitations expire.

A reputable mesothelioma lawyer should offer a free case assessment so you can determine if you are eligible to file a lawsuit or file a trust fund claim. Moreover, top law firms will not charge upfront fees to review your case because they work on an on a contingency basis. This means that they will only be paid if you receive compensation. In addition to being a great way to prioritize your requirements, this system can also be a cost-effective means to ensure the highest amount of compensation.

4. Flexibility

People who suffer from asbestos-related illnesses or mesothelioma may claim compensation from the companies that exposed them to the carcinogen. This can be in the form of compensation for past and future medical bills and loss of income, loss of consortium and pain and suffering and funeral expenses.

A mesothelioma lawyer can help you identify all the parties accountable for your losses, and guide you throughout the settlement or litigation process. Asbestos-related illness claims often require a complex legal process and may take years to complete. A good lawyer will fight for you and your loved ones until justice is achieved.

The best mesothelioma attorneys will have the expertise and resources required to maximize the value of your claim. You can be sure that an attorney who has fought for asbestos victims is the ideal option to handle your case.

Asbestos lawyers are known to win millions of dollars in settlements for their clients. They also win substantial verdicts at trial. Certain mesothelioma lawyers specialize in asbestos-related cases, whereas others are able to cover a variety of practice areas and concentrate on representing people suffering from different kinds of illnesses.

Once you've compiled the list of potential candidates, schedule a personal interview. Bring your medical records, employment history, and any other pertinent documents to the interview. Ask the lawyers what they think they will do to help your case to progress and what the average time frame is for the resolution. Also, you should inquire about fees and costs. Mesothelioma lawyers typically charge a contingency fee, which means that they will get a percentage of the amount you receive.
